Output 1eb320206e092fecc1171fe83d957a1272114a63c0f9fc8e4fc65e8aa2c75647:3

value
21459097996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 850b70b4e3ec790e347cdb4c0daa71843e49ac26 OP_EQUAL
address
3DpVVwVoBfAyUmQoxKonDYenCMditU2kuc
transaction
1eb320206e092fecc1171fe83d957a1272114a63c0f9fc8e4fc65e8aa2c75647
confirmations
540077
spent
true